Leveraging Online Resources and Self-Service Tools
In addition to direct contact with customer service, American Airlines offers a robust suite of online resources and self-service tools designed to empower customers and streamline their travel experience. Leveraging these resources can often provide quick answers and solutions, saving you time and effort. The American Airlines official website is a comprehensive hub for all your travel needs. It features a user-friendly interface that allows you to manage your bookings, check flight status, access travel information, and explore various self-service options. The website also includes an extensive FAQ section that addresses a wide range of common questions and concerns. Before contacting customer service, take some time to browse the FAQ section, as you may find the answer you're looking for without needing to speak to a representative. American Airlines mobile app is another valuable tool for travelers. The app allows you to check in for your flights, download your boarding pass, track your baggage, receive flight updates, and manage your AAdvantage account. It also provides access to customer service features, such as live chat, which can be a convenient alternative to phone calls. The app's push notifications keep you informed about flight changes, gate updates, and other important information in real-time. Online check-in is a simple yet effective way to bypass long lines at the airport and streamline your departure process. You can check in online up to 24 hours before your flight and select your seat, print your boarding pass, or download it to your mobile device. This feature saves you time and allows you to proceed directly to security if you don't have checked baggage. For managing your bookings, the Manage Trips section on the American Airlines website allows you to view, modify, or cancel your reservations. You can also use this tool to add or change seats, request special services, and update your contact information. This self-service option gives you greater control over your travel plans and reduces the need to contact customer service for minor adjustments. What to Do If You're Not Satisfied with the Service
Even with the best preparation, there may be instances where you are not satisfied with the service you receive from American Airlines customer service. In such cases, it's important to know the steps you can take to escalate your issue and seek a resolution. The first step is to clearly and calmly explain your dissatisfaction to the agent or supervisor you are speaking with. Provide specific details about the issue and the outcome you are seeking. Often, a direct conversation can lead to a resolution if the representative understands your concerns. If you are not satisfied with the response you receive over the phone, consider submitting a formal complaint in writing. You can do this through the American Airlines website by filling out the customer relations form or sending a letter to their customer relations department. Be sure to include all relevant details, such as your flight information, reservation number, and a clear explanation of the issue. Providing supporting documentation, such as copies of your tickets or baggage claim tags, can also strengthen your case. Social media can also be an effective channel for escalating your concerns. Publicly posting about your experience on platforms like Twitter or Facebook can sometimes prompt a quicker response from the airline. However, it's important to maintain a professional and respectful tone in your posts. If your issue involves a significant financial loss or a violation of your passenger rights, you may consider filing a complaint with the Department of Transportation (DOT). The DOT handles consumer complaints related to air travel and can mediate disputes between passengers and airlines. Filing a complaint with the DOT can be a formal step towards resolving your issue and ensuring that your rights are protected. In some cases, if all other avenues have been exhausted, you may need to consider legal action. Consulting with an attorney can help you understand your legal options and determine the best course of action. However, legal action should be a last resort, as it can be a lengthy and costly process.
